Giter VIP home page Giter VIP logo

llm-latent-language's Introduction

Logit lens plot colab

Try out your own prompts here.

Installation

Set up a python environment and run pip install -r requirements.txt

Usage

Translation

papermill Translation.ipynb out.ipynb -p input_lang fr -p target_lang zh

Cloze

papermill Cloze.ipynb out.ipynb -p target_lang fr

Precomputed latents

For your convenience, we also provide some precomputed latents on huggingface. Here are some preliminary steering experiments using the precomputed latents.

Acknowledgements

Starting point of this repo was Nina Rimsky's Llama-2 wrapper.

Citation

@article{wendler2024llamas,
  title={Do Llamas Work in English? On the Latent Language of Multilingual Transformers},
  author={Wendler, Chris and Veselovsky, Veniamin and Monea, Giovanni and West, Robert},
  journal={arXiv preprint arXiv:2402.10588},
  year={2024}
}

llm-latent-language's People

Contributors

wendlerc avatar

Stargazers

 avatar Prince Osei Aboagye avatar yanqiangmiffy avatar Lei Li avatar Rongwu Xu avatar ipruning avatar  avatar Israel Abebe avatar  avatar Yiming Wang avatar Aflah avatar Bibek avatar yihongL avatar Amir Hossein Kargaran avatar Jeff Carpenter avatar Shaoyang Xu avatar Yixin Liu avatar Changjiang Gao avatar Wenhao Zhu avatar  avatar Xiaozhe Yao avatar  avatar  avatar Guangyuan Jiang avatar baeseongsu avatar Gaurav Verma avatar

Watchers

Robert West avatar  avatar

llm-latent-language's Issues

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.